Output 59e34a1e1ef29482e658e5ba8253617cebb800300a11e5333490a37f512076c5:1

value
306276
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ec5f0f8d03d61991e4e2ccf0fd6b0859878c12a OP_EQUALVERIFY OP_CHECKSIG
address
13oiPxXPbTiucDtdYAexQxdENm7VAU8xHk
transaction
59e34a1e1ef29482e658e5ba8253617cebb800300a11e5333490a37f512076c5
confirmations
251919
spent
true